What You'll Do Own cooling-system standards and reference architectures for large-scale AI data centers. Design the complete thermal path from GPU and rack heat capture through facility distribution and final heat rejection. Translate server, rack, and cluster requirements into coolant temperature, flow, pressure, water-quality, and facility-capacity requirements. Develop air-cooled, liquid-cooled, and hybrid cooling architectures for greenfield, retrofit, and partner-operated facilities. Design central plants, technology cooling-water loops, CDUs, heat exchangers, pumps, piping, chillers, cooling towers, dry coolers, and adiabatic systems. Perform thermal, hydraulic, pressure-drop, heat-transfer, psychrometric, and equipment-capacity calculations. Evaluate system performance across site climate conditions, compute-load changes, equipment failures, and maintenance scenarios. Develop and review P&IDs, equipment schedules, layouts, specifications, sequence of operation, and basis-of-design documents. Define requirements for redundancy, thermal ride-through, failure isolation, maintainability, efficiency, and water consumption. Establish requirements for coolant chemistry, materials compatibility, filtration, flushing, cleanliness, leak detection, and fluid management. Review partner designs, vendor submittals, equipment selections, and construction documents for compliance with Lambda standards. Coordinate cooling interfaces across hardware engineering, electrical engineering, controls, construction, commissioning, and operations. Support equipment testing, construction sequencing, commissioning, cooling-system bring-up, and initial GPU loading. Investigate thermal events and cooling failures, incorporating lessons into future designs and operating standards. Travel to project sites, manufacturers, and partner facilities as needed. You Have experience designing cooling systems for data centers, mission-critical facilities, central plants, or large industrial environments. Understand hydronic design, heat transfer, pumping, heat exchangers, chilled-water systems, and heat-rejection equipment. Have experience with direct-to-chip liquid cooling, CDUs, technology cooling-water loops, or other high-density cooling systems. Can develop and review P&IDs, equipment specifications, mechanical layouts, and engineering calculations. Can model system capacity, flow, pressure loss, temperature approach, and performance across varying operating conditions. Understand cooling-system redundancy, failure domains, thermal ride-through, maintainability, and operational risk. Understand the relationship between GPU behavior, rack density, coolant conditions, and facility cooling capacity. Can balance reliability, efficiency, water consumption, equipment cost, and delivery schedule. Communicate clearly across engineering, construction, operations, equipment vendors, and executive stakeholders. Hold a bachelor's degree in mechanical engineering or equivalent practical experience.
